@charset "gb2312";
/*
 * 	This is optimized for the new Hainan Mobile Portal style css
 * 	author: liukun
 * 	date:2009-12-31
 */

/*
 *  index.html Css
*/
.mt5{ margin-top:5px;}
.mr5{ margin-right:5px;}
.pl0 li{ padding-left:0!important;}
.BG_none{ background:none!important;}
.bor_none{ border-bottom:none!important;}
.a3{ text-decoration:underline!important;}
.dotted  li,.bor_b1{ background:url(/style/images/dotted_line.gif) repeat-x left bottom; padding-left:0; margin-left:0;}
.bor_b li{border-bottom: dashed 1px #d4d3d3;padding-left:10px;background: url(/style/images/ico_heidian.gif) no-repeat left 48%; margin-right:10px;
}
.bor_b2 li,.bor_b3 li{border-bottom: dashed 1px #d4d3d3;}

.bor_b3 li{ float:left; width:45%; margin-left:0; overflow:hidden;}
/*
 *group  css
*/
.bor_r{ border-right:1px solid #CCC; width:1px; height:200px; margin:5px 12px; display:inline}
.xxyw{  width:46%;padding:10px 0 0 0; display:inline}
.xxyw li { background:url(images/dotted_line.gif) repeat-x left bottom; height:24px; line-height:24px; padding-left:10px;}
.bor_r0{ border-right:none!important;}

/*海南 Wlan 开始 2010-08-04 田娜*/

/*wlan 框架*/
.wlan_box{ width:950px;}
.wlan_top{ background:url(../images/wlan_01.jpg) no-repeat; width:950px; height:307px;}
.wlan_jieshao{padding-top:200px; padding-left:74px; float:left;}
.wlan_jieshao a span{ width:90px; height:90px; cursor:pointer;  text-indent:-9999px; display:block}
.wlan_fangfa{padding-top:100px; padding-left:50px; float:left;}
.wlan_fangfa a span{width:90px; height:90px;  cursor:pointer;  text-indent:-9999px; display:block}
.wlan_zifei{padding-top:73px; padding-left:75px; float:left;}
.wlan_zifei a span{width:90px; height:90px;  cursor:pointer;  text-indent:-9999px; display:block}
.wlan_banli{padding-top:78px; padding-left:67px; float:left;}
.wlan_banli a span{width:90px; height:90px;  cursor:pointer; text-indent:-9999px; display:block}
.wlan_wenti{padding-top:100px; padding-left:60px; float:left;}
.wlan_wenti a span{  width:90px; height:90px;  cursor:pointer;  text-indent:-9999px; display:block}
.wlan_chaxun{padding-top:205px; padding-left:15px; float:left;}
.wlan_chaxun a span{ width:90px; height:90px;  cursor:pointer;  text-indent:-9999px; display:block}




/*内容页框架*/
.wlan_haeder{ height:154px; overflow:hidden;}
.wlan_haeder_l{width:425px; overflow:hidden;}
.wlan_haeder_r{width:509px; margin-left:16px; overflow:hidden;}
.wlan_but{ margin-top:10px; overflow:hidden;}
.blank_10{ height:10px; overflow:hidden;}
.wlan_frame_c{ background:url(images/wlan_kuang_05.png) repeat-y; width:950px; height:auto; overflow:hidden; position:relative;}
.wlan_frame_t{ background:url(images/wlan_kuang_03.png) no-repeat; width:950px; height:12px; overflow:hidden;}
.wlan_frame_b{ background:url(images/wlan_kuang_07.png) no-repeat; width:950px; height:18px; overflow:hidden;}

.wlan_fl{ width:460px; overflow:hidden; }
.wlan_fl_font{width:445px; margin-left:15px; }
.wlan_fr{ width:460px; margin-left:15px; overflow:hidden;}

.wlan_font_fr{ width:100%;}
.wlan_font_fr_top{width:100%;}
/*左侧的圆角*/
.wlan_fl_left{ background:url(images/wlan_ntitle_03.png) no-repeat; width:26px; height:32px; float:left; overflow:hidden;}
.wlan_fl_center{ background:url(images/wlan_ntitle_04.png) repeat-x; height:25px; width:80px;  float:left; text-align:center; padding-top:7px; font-size:16px; font-family:"黑体";  color:#FFFFFF; overflow:hidden;}
.wlan_fl_right{ background:url(images/wlan_ntitle_06.png) no-repeat; width:6px; height:32px; float:left;}
.wlan_fl_line{float:left; width:333px; background:#77b9da; height:6px; overflow:hidden; margin-top:26px; }
.wlan_left_bg{ background:#f2f2f2; width:100%; border-top:1px solid #fff; overflow:hidden; *margin-top:-2px;}

.wlan_left_bg p{color:#666666; line-height:20px; font-size:12px; text-indent:2em; width:430px; margin:0 auto; } 
.wlan_yuancenter{ height:7px; overflow:hidden; background:#f2f2f2; width:432px; float:left;}

.wlan_left_img{ width:350px; margin:0 auto;}

/*右侧的圆角*/
.wlan_fr_left{ background:url(images/wlan_ntitle_03.png) no-repeat; width:26px; height:32px; float:left; overflow:hidden;}
.wlan_fr_center{ background:url(images/wlan_ntitle_04.png) repeat-x; height:25px; width:80px;  float:left; text-align:center; padding-top:7px; font-size:16px; font-family:"黑体";  color:#FFFFFF; overflow:hidden;}
.wlan_fr_right{ background:url(images/wlan_ntitle_06.png) no-repeat; width:6px; height:32px; float:left;}
.wlan_fr_line{float:left; width:348px; background:#77b9da; height:6px; overflow:hidden; margin-top:26px; }
.wlan_right_bg{ background:#f2f2f2; width:100%; border-top:1px solid #fff; overflow:hidden; *margin-top:-2px;}
.wlan_right_bg div{color:#666666; line-height:20px; font-size:12px; width:440px; margin:0 auto; } 
.wlan_rlcenter{ height:7px; overflow:hidden; background:#f2f2f2; width:448px; float:left;}

/*文字和ul*/

/*适用方法*/
.wlan_ban_top{ width:915px; margin:0 auto; }
.wlan_ban_b{ width:915px; margin:0 auto; }
.wlan_ban_left{ background:url(images/wlan_ntitle_03.png) no-repeat; width:26px; height:32px; float:left; overflow:hidden;}
.wlan_ban_center{ background:url(images/wlan_ntitle_04.png) repeat-x; height:25px; width:120px;  float:left; text-align:center; padding-top:7px; font-size:16px; font-family:"黑体";  color:#FFFFFF; overflow:hidden;}
.wlan_ban_right{ background:url(images/wlan_ntitle_06.png) no-repeat; width:6px; height:32px; float:left;}
.wlan_ban_line{float:left; width:763px; background:#77b9da; height:6px; overflow:hidden; margin-top:26px; }
.wlan_ban_bg{ background:#f2f2f2; width:915px; margin:0 auto;border-top:1px solid #fff; overflow:hidden; *margin-top:-2px;}
/*.wlan_right_bg div{color:#666666; line-height:20px; font-size:12px; width:440px; margin:0 auto; } 
*/.wlan_bancenter{ height:7px; overflow:hidden; background:#f2f2f2; width:903px; float:left;}
.wlan_red{ width:900px; margin:0 auto; font-size:12px; line-height:25px; text-indent:2em; border-bottom:1px solid #CC3300; color:#CC3300;}
.wlan_blu{width:900px; margin:0 auto; font-size:12px; line-height:25px; text-align:center; font-weight:bold; color:#006699;}
.wlan_color6{ text-align:center;}
.wlan_blu01{font-size:12px; line-height:25px; text-align:left; font-weight:bold; color:#006699;}

/*适用方法文字图片*/
.wlan_fang_table{width:900px; margin:0 auto;}
.wlan_divtable{ width:100%;}
.wlan_black{ color:#000000; font-size:12px; line-height:25px; text-align:left; font-weight:bold; padding-left:20px;}
.wlan_fang_img{ padding-left:40px;}
.wlan_fang_rimg{ width:425px; height:auto;}
.wlan_fanging_f{ width:400px; margin-left:40px; }


/*业务资费*/
.wlan_yewuzifei{ width:900px; margin:0 auto;}
.wlan_yewuzifei table{ border-bottom:1px solid #666666; border-left:1px solid #666666; background:#FFFFFF;}
.wlan_yewuzifei table td{ border-top:1px solid #666666; border-right:1px solid #666666; text-align:center; line-height:25px;}
.wlan_yewutd{ background:#f4f4f4; color:#666; font-size:13px; line-height:30px;}

/*业务办理*/

#Tab1{width:95%; margin:0 auto;}
#Tab2{margin-left:30px;}
.Menubox table{border-top:1px solid #77b9da; border-left:1px solid #77b9da; line-height:25px; margin-top:10px; }
.Menubox table td{border-right:1px solid #77b9da; }
.Menubox td{ height:25px; line-height:25px; color:#333333;  padding:0px 10px; background:#f7f7f7;  cursor:pointer; 
}
.Menubox td.hover{
 cursor:pointer; 
	color:#0066FF;
background:#fff;
}
.TE_table .con_one{ border:1px solid #77b9da; line-height:25px;overflow:hidden; }
.TE_table .con_one table{ border-left:1px solid #666; border-top:1px solid #666; line-height:25px; margin-left:25px; background:#FFFFFF; }
.TE_table .con_one table td{ border-right:1px solid #666; border-bottom:1px solid #666;}
.tabliu ol li{ background:none!important; padding:0;}
.tabliu ol li b{ background:none!important;padding:0; display:block!important; width:62px!important;}
.tabliu  li b a, .tabliu li b a:hover{ text-decoration:none!important; display:block;}
.tabliu .nav2,.tabliu .nav3,.tabliu .nav4,.tabliu .nav5{ background:url(images/nav_tab.jpg) no-repeat left -35px!important; width:62px; height:27px; text-align:center!important}
.tabliu .nav3{background:url(images/nav_tab.jpg) no-repeat left -73px!important;}
.tabliu .nav4{background:url(images/nav_tab.jpg) no-repeat left -110px!important;}
.tabliu .nav5{background:url(images/nav_tab.jpg) no-repeat left 1px!important;}
.tabliu .nav2.hover,.tabliu .nav3.hover,.tabliu .nav4.hover,.tabliu .nav5.hover{background:url(images/nav_tab.jpg) no-repeat left -148px!important;width:62px; height:28px;}
.background_none{ background:none!important}
/*滚动条*/
#rollText{font:12px /20px verdana;font-size:12px; line-height:20px;}

#rollText a{ margin-left:5px;}


/**K - common - leftBox1*/
.leftBox1{ width:200px; background:url(images/my_bot.png) bottom no-repeat; padding-bottom:3px;}
	.leftBox1 h2{width:185px;height:34px;padding-left:15px;font-size:14px;line-height:34px;background:url(images/public_norepeat.png) 0px -256px no-repeat;overflow:hidden; font-weight:bold; }
	.leftBox1 .border{ width:178px; border-left:1px solid #dfdfdf; border-right:1px solid #dfdfdf; background:#f6f6f6; padding:2px 10px; }
		.leftBox1 li{ }

.kList1{ float:left; width:97%; margin-top:5px; }
	.kList1 li{ background:url(images/dotted_line.gif) left bottom repeat-x; line-height:25px; }
	.kList1 li.last{ background:none; }
	
.kBtn1{ border:0; width:80px; height:21px; cursor:pointer; background:url(./images/yw2.gif) no-repeat; }